Echinodorus major

Echinodorus major, potted.

  • Light green rosette plant
  • Medium to Large leaves
  • Root feeding plant

A variant of Echinodorus with translucent green leaves that can reach up to 60cm high in optimum conditions. Requires nutrition-rich substrate or root tablets such as nutrition capsules to keep the plant in good condition.

Bunches are groups of young plants or stems brought together. They have a few or no roots. Roots are formed very soon after planting. Most are supplied in emersed form, old leaves may melt as new underwater growth appears.

Note: This plant is not produced at Tropica's nursery. It is not guaranteed to be free from pesticides and thus we recommend not to put them directly in tanks with sensitive shrimps or delicate fish. For precaution, keep these plants in tanks where water is changed twice a week for 2 weeks before keeping them with sensitive animals.
